Abstract

To evaluate the efficiency of extraction of solutions containing known amounts of potassium and sodium, porous ceramic cups were used as samplers. Solutions with increasing, decreasing and random amounts of K+ and Na+ were tested and the concentration of both cations inside and outside the samplers were analyzed. Three types of porous ceramic cups were tested and the results indicated that they reacted differently in relation to the K+ and Na+ solutions. One of them presented high adsorption capacity for the cations, therefore, not being recommended for dynamic studies of these ions. There were no differences in the behavior of the K+ and Na+ cations. The extraction of the soil solution, using porous ceramic cup samplers, needs previous evaluation under controlled conditions to determine the exactness and precision of the results
